MySQL 刷新权限表是指重新加载 MySQL 服务器的权限信息,以确保最新的权限设置生效。MySQL 的权限信息存储在 mysql 数据库中的 user、db、tables_priv、columns_priv 和procs_priv 等表中。当对这些表进行修改后,需要刷新权限表以使更改生效。 相关优势 实时生效:修改权限后,刷新权限表可以确保新的权限设置
MySQL刷新权限是保证权限修改生效的重要操作。从FLUSH PRIVILEGES语句刷新权限、GRANT语句授予权限、REVOKE语句撤销权限、ALTER USER语句修改用户权限、SHOW GRANTS语句查看用户权限以及RELOAD命令重新加载授权表等六个方面了MySQL刷新权限的方法和操作。通过刷新权限,可以确保权限的正确性和一致性,提高数据库的安全性和稳定性。
MySQL刷新数据库权限是指重新加载MySQL数据库中的权限信息。当用户权限发生变化或者新建了用户或者数据库时,需要刷新数据库权限才能生效。 刷新数据库权限的方法有以下几种: 1. 使用FLUSH...
在MySQL中,刷新权限(flush privileges)是一个常用的操作,用于重新加载授权表,使对MySQL用户权限的更改立即生效。 当你对MySQL用户权限进行了修改(例如,创建新用户、修改用户密码、授予或撤销权限等)后,这些更改并不会立即生效。这是因为MySQL的权限信息被缓存在内存中,以提高查询效率。为了使这些更改生效,你需要执行FLU...
5. 重启MySQL服务 如果以上方法都没有解决问题,可以尝试重启MySQL服务。可以通过以下命令重启MySQL服务: service mysql restart 重启后再次执行刷新权限命令,应该能够解决1146错误。 MySQL刷新权限是保证用户权限生效的重要步骤,可以通过FLUSH PRIVILEGES命令来实现。在执行刷新权限命令时,有时会遇到1146错误,表示找不到权限...
(1)mysqladmin -u root password '123' -p (2)输入旧密码:XXXMMM (3)刷新权限:flush privileges; 延伸:刷权 2中情况需要刷新权限:①修改密码;②手工改表 重启mysql有刷新权限的功能。 4、添加新mysql的用户 root用户登入 grant 权限列表 on 库.表 to “用户名”@“访问主机” identified by “密码” ...
在MySQL 中,可以使用FLUSH PRIVILEGES命令来重新加载授权表,使权限更改立即生效。这个命令会刷新系统权限缓存,确保最新的权限设置被应用。 MySQL刷新权限:自动刷新机制解析 在数据库管理中,权限控制是保障数据安全和合规性的重要手段,MySQL作为广泛使用的关系型数据库管理系统,其权限管理机制尤为重要,在实际操作中,许多用...
一、为什么需要刷新权限? 在MySQL中,权限是针对用户和数据库的操作进行控制的,当我们创建新用户、修改用户密码、分配角色或者更改权限时,这些更改会被缓存在内存中,只有在数据库重新加载时才会生效,为了使权限更改立即生效,需要手动刷新权限。 二、刷新权限的方法 ...
-- 刷新权限 FLUSH PRIVILEGES; -- 增加用户 CREATE USER 用户名 IDENTIFIED BY [PASSWORD] 密码(字符串) - 必须拥有mysql数据库的全局CREATE USER权限,或拥有INSERT权限。 - 只能创建用户,不能赋予权限。 - 用户名,注意引号:如 'user_name'@'192.168.1.1' ...